Seasonal Chart Analysis

Analysis of the 5N Plus Inc. (TSE:VNP.TO) seasonal charts above shows that a Buy Date of November 12 and a Sell Date of February 26 has resulted in a geometric average return of 10.67% above the benchmark rate of the S&P 500 Total Return Index over the past 17 years. This seasonal timeframe has shown positive results compared to the benchmark in 13 of those periods. This is a good rate of success and the return strongly outperforms the relative buy-and-hold performance of the stock over the past 17 years by an average of 17.04% per year.

The seasonal timeframe is Inline with the period of seasonal strength for the Materials sector, which runs from November 20 to May 5. The seasonal chart for the broad sector is available via the following link: Materials Sector Seasonal Chart.

5N Plus, Inc. engages in producing of chemicals and engineered materials. It operates through the following segments: Specialty Semiconductors and Performance Materials. The Specialty Semiconductors segment manufactures and sells products used in several applications, such as renewable energy, space satellites and imaging. The Performance Materials segment operates in North America, Europe and Asia and manufactures and sells products that are used in several applications in pharmaceutical and healthcare and industrial. The company was founded by Jacques L’ cuyer and Marc Suys on June 1, 2000 and is headquartered in Montreal, Canada.
